Secure Tracking using Trusted GNSS Receivers and Galileo Authentication Services

...The concept behind this technology is to build a computer with trusted building blocks (TBB). In TBB, the core root of trust for measurement (CRTM) is the Basic Input/Output system (BIOS) of the computer. The CRTM uses the trusted platform module (TPM) for cryptography operations (storage of keys, encryption) in order to trust the system boot and verify the integrity of the subsequently executed applications. The whole “chain of trust” is based on public key infrastructure (PKI), RSA and 3DES algorithms....

We are currently involved in development of a next generation tracking device that will fulfill the security requirements of applications such as insurance tracking. The proposed tracking device will contain a trusted GNSS receiver, which will be developed by a consortium of research institutions and companies including Qascom in Europe...
